Downloading the App Store App on Your iPad

Now that we’ve covered the basics, let’s move on to the download process. Since the App Store app is pre-installed on all iPads, you don’t need to download it from the internet. However, if you’re having trouble finding it, here are some steps to help you access it:

Method 1: Check Your Home Screen

The App Store app is usually located on the home screen of your iPad. To find it:

  1. Go to your iPad’s home screen.
  2. Swipe left or right to navigate through the different pages.
  3. Look for the App Store icon, which resembles a blue icon with a white “A” inside.

If you can’t find the App Store app on your home screen, try the next method.

Method 2: Use Spotlight Search

If the App Store app is not on your home screen, you can use Spotlight Search to find it:

  1. Go to your iPad’s home screen.
  2. Swipe down from the middle of the screen to open Spotlight Search.
  3. Type “App Store” in the search bar.
  4. Tap on the App Store icon to open it.

Method 3: Check Your App Library

If you’re using an iPad with iOS 14 or later, you might have an App Library. To check if the App Store app is in your App Library:

  1. Go to your iPad’s home screen.
  2. Swipe left until you reach the App Library page.
  3. Look for the App Store icon in the App Library.

Method 4: Reset Your Home Screen

If none of the above methods work, you can try resetting your home screen:

  1. Go to your iPad’s Settings app.
  2. Tap on “General.”
  3. Tap on “Reset.”
  4. Tap on “Reset Home Screen Layout.”

This will reset your home screen to its default layout, which should include the App Store app.

Troubleshooting Tips

If you’re still having trouble finding or downloading the App Store app, here are some troubleshooting tips to help you resolve the issue:

Check Your Internet Connection

Make sure your iPad is connected to a stable internet connection. A poor internet connection can prevent you from accessing the App Store app.

Restart Your iPad

Sometimes, a simple restart can resolve technical issues. Try restarting your iPad and see if the App Store app appears.

Check for Restrictions

If you’re using a restricted iPad (e.g., in a school or workplace setting), the App Store app might be hidden or restricted. Check with your administrator to see if there are any restrictions in place.

Update Your iPad’s Software

Make sure your iPad’s software is up-to-date. Go to Settings > General > Software Update to check for any available updates.
